DAYS OF VENGEANCE
Also Known As
LONG DAYS OF VENGEANCE
I LUNGHI GIORNI DELLA VENDETTA
FACCIA D'ANGELO
Directed by Florestano Vancini (credited as Stan Vance)
Starring Giuliano Gemma, Francisco Rabal, Gabriella Giorgelli,
Conrado San Martin, Franco Cobianchi and Nieves Navarro
Giuliano Gemma plays Ted Barnett, an innocent man sentenced
to thirty years of hard labor. It seems that an illegal gun
runner and the local sheriff needed Barnett's father's train
business to help transport the weapons across the Mexican
border. After framing our hero for murder, they killed off
dad setting the tone for revenge. After three years, Barnett
breaks out in one of the most original and explosive western
jailbreaks we've ever seen! And that's just the beginning
of the violence in store for Italian western afficianados.
While revenge is a standard in many of these great movies,
Days of Vengeance also adds some nice twists in the plot along
with a smart storyline (not too hard to imagine since one
of the screenwriters is Fernando Di Leo!). Ennio Morricone
contributes another great score to another great Italian Western.
We are proud to bring you Days of Vengeance uncut, widescreen
and in English language with Japanese subtitles.
DEADLY IMPACT
Also Known As
IMPATTO MORTALE
Directed by Fabrizio De Angelis in 1984
Starring Bo Svenson, Fred Williamson, John Morghen and Vincent
Conte
A young couple has figured out a way to beat the odds in Las
Vegas thanks to the assistance of computer technology. Spending
their weekends working the system they developed for months
and only winning minor amounts at a time they have managed to
amass quite a hefty sum. Some local thugs have figured out what’s
going on and these unsavory types end up murdering the boyfriend
before he can tell them where the money is stashed. The girl
is now alone and on the run. Svenson is the angry cop on the
case and Williamson is his helicopter pilot friend. They’re
trying to find the girl before somebody else does! Plenty of
big car chases, bigger car stunts, and even a helicopter pursuit
help keep the action moving at a brisk pace! If you listen closely,
you’ll even hear musical cues borrowed from such varied
sources as the 1990: Bronx Warriors and New York Ripper soundtracks!
An entertaining movie that is now available letterboxed, uncut,
and in English language with Japanese subtitles.
DEATH WARMED UP
Directed by David Blyth in 1984
Starring Michael Hurst, Margaret Umbers, William Upjohn, Norelle
Scott and Gary Day
A modern day mad scientist uses mind control tactics to urge the
son of his difficult partner to viciously murder his own parents.
This results in the son, Michael, being institutionalized for
several years. Free once again, Michael and several of his friends
seek to track down the Doctor for purposes of revenge. They find
him on a small island where he’s taken his experiments further
than imaginable. His idea is to cheat death, at least that’s
what he says, but what he instead achieves is a small army of
psychopathic mutants with an insatiable bloodlust! Death Warmed
Up is a truly nightmarish movie with lots of style and plenty
of intense violence and energetic splatter throughout. An under-rated
and little seen gem of a horror/action/thriller film. See it now
uncut with all the gore intact and presented to you widescreen
in English language with Japanese subtitles.
DELTA FORCE COMMANDO
Directed by Pierluigi Ciriaci (credited as Frank Valenti)
in 1987
Starring Brett Clark, Fred Williamson, Mark Gregory, Bo Svenson
and Divana Brandao
Turner (Clark) is on a mission of vengeance and not even an
entire army is going to stop him! Terrorists have managed
to sneak into a military facility and steal a nuclear bomb!
During the robbery Turner’s pregnant wife is killed
by machine gun fire at the hands of the sadistic leader of
the infiltrators (Gregory). Beck (Williamson) is the jet pilot
kidnapped by Turner and led into enemy territory. It’ll
take their combined skills to survive in a hostile land where
their enemies outnumber them a thousand to one! The Turner
character is a real bastard throughout the entire movie, but
it sure adds something to the numerous scenes of wholesale
slaughter to see him that angry. Williamson is always a treat
to watch and when it’s time to start cracking heads
open he is definitely on top of his game! Watch out for the
scene where Beck is tortured by having live electrical wires
placed on his testicles… You’d be pissed off too!
Mark Gregory fans will likely enjoy him here as a scar-faced
mercenary with a real connection to his psychotic side! Lots
of violence and bloodshed as people are cut down by gunfire,
blown up by missiles, decimated by rockets fired from helicopters/jets,
taken out by grenades, knives and so forth. This is another
late eighties action script written by Dardano Sachetti so
you know what you’re in for! Lots of explosions, a huge
body count, and all of it under a liberal sprinkling of finely
chopped cheddar! You can now enjoy Delta Force Commando uncut,
widescreen, and in English language with Japanese subtitles.
DEMONS 6: DE PROFUNDIS
Also Known As
THE BLACK CAT
DEMONS 6: ARMAGEDDON
Directed by Luigi Cozzi in 1990
Starring Florence Guerin, Urbano Barberini, Karina Huff, Caroline
Munro and Brett Halsey
A horror movie director and his beautiful actress wife, both on
the verge of great fame, begin work on a new project based on the
legend of an evil witch – The Third Mother herself! Unfortunately
for all involved, it turns out to be more than just a simple legend.
The witch is soon resurrected and wants to stop the production before
it even starts, by any means necessary! She also needs the young
couple’s baby for a sacrificial rite that will complete her
reincarnation and let her seemingly limitless evil powers loose
upon the entire world! Before it’s over a final battle will
be waged with the fate of all humanity hanging in the balance! An
extremely entertaining film that is Cozzi’s tribute to Argento’s
Three Mothers trilogy featuring plenty of violence, special effects,
and colorful nightmare imagery! Forget those censored TV prints,
this is uncut and in English language with Japanese subtitles.

THE DIAMOND CONNECTION
Directed by Sergio Bergonzelli in 1980
Starring Barbara Bouchet, Gordon Mitchell and William Berger
Wild, trashy, and difficult to classify, The Diamond Connection
is equal parts action, adventure, crime thriller, and gonzo early
70’s kids-show-serial stuff! A plane crashes into the water
and there is only one survivor, a man who now suffers from amnesia.
He was carrying a large amount of diamonds that were supposed
to be used to further a revolutionary groups cause. In no time
at all lots of sleazy and ruthless types are organizing to retrieve
the precious lost cargo for themselves; they’ll have to
survive the sharks to make it happen! Also, the survivor of the
accident (whose face has been wrapped in bandages due to the injuries
he suffered) turns out to be a completely different person than
he originally claimed! Things go from bad to worse for everybody
involved once the diamonds are finally recovered! Bergonzelli
was reaching towards something very different and significantly
more ambitious than he was otherwise known for at the time. This
fast-paced and unique movie is presented uncut and in English
language with Greek subtitles.
DISTANT LIGHTS
Also Known As
LUCI LONTANE
Directed by Aurelio Chiesa in 1987
Starring Tomas Milian, Laura Morante and William Berger
Milian stars as a man named Bernardo. He has just lost his wife
days earlier and is trying the best way he knows how to cope while
maintaining his duties as a father and a diligent businessman. This
becomes more and more difficult when his son constantly disappears
only to claim he was spending time with his mother. As things turn
out, this is no mere attempt on the part of a distraught child to
come to terms with death; it is, in fact, the truth! With time,
the bodies of the newly deceased resurrect more and more frequently
around the area and Bernardo finds himself in the middle of something
much greater than he ever imagined! Besides finding an inner strength
he never knew was within, could Bernardo also once again find love?
And if that’s what is to be, can this new kind of love survive?
Distant Lights is very clearly rooted in the science fiction genre
though it is an atmospheric and mysterious film that takes its time
to get where it is going. Milian is to be commended for his work
here. Although he usually creates a ‘character’ (and
he does that very well), here he has created a man, and a very believable
one at that! Many rewards are in store for the patient; this Italian
movie is both capably written and directed! Enjoy Distant Lights
totally uncut (Some prints are reported to run less than 90 minutes
while our very rare version reaches a full 102 minutes!) and in
widescreen! It is in English language with Japanese subtitles.

ENCOUNTERS IN THE DEEP
Also Known As
ENCUENTRO EN EL ABISMO
L'ULTIMO S.O.S.
URAGANO SULLE BERMUDE
Directed by Tonino Ricci in 1979
Starring Andres Garcia, Gianni Garko, Gabriele Ferzetti, Alfredo
Mayo and Carole Andre
A wealthy business man hires Andres Garcia to search for his daughter
in the Bermuda Triangle. It seems, while on their honeymoon, a
strange green light engulfs their boat and search after search
turns up nothing! Garcia has been studying second dimensions and
U.F.O. activity in the area and in exchange for complete funding,
promises to take Daddy aboard. Once in the Triangle, strange things
begin to happen. Whole crews of other ships completely disappear!
Another diver ends up drowning and remains underwater for three
minutes without air only to be resuscitated later and then he
starts to act very strange! A doll from the original missing boat
is found on board and the dog starts growling at everything! This
all leads to a bizarre climax involving aliens, an underground
cavern and statues just like the ones on Easter Island! A very
different film for everyone involved! Think Close Encounters meets
The Bermuda Triangle meets the television show In Search Of and
you just may get some sort of idea of how this odd movie plays
out! With an orchestrated score by Stelvio Cipriani! We are happy
to offer the strange and obscure ENCOUNTERS IN THE DEEP uncut
and in English language with Japanese subtitles.

ETOILE
Also Known As
BALLET
Directed by Peter Del Monte in 1988
Starring Jennifer Connelly, Gary McCleery, Olimpia Carlisi, Donald
Hudson and Charles Durning
Ballet done the only way the Italians can, horror style! This creepy
tale puts American traveler and ballerina Claire Hamilton (Connelly)
abroad as she tries out for a renowned ballet school who’s
staff just happens to be over 100 years old and cursed to play a
demonic version of Swan Lake in order to succeed in bringing true
evil into the arts! Soon, Claire is taking on the persona of Natalie
Horvath, the original Prima Donna who died 100 years earlier in
an accident after she couldn’t go through with sacrificing
herself to Satan! Claire’s new boyfriend catches on and it’s
a race against time to save her before she becomes one of the damned.
Produced by Claudio Mancini (Contamination, A Fistful of Dynamite)
and Achille Manzotti (The Sabbath, Nothing Underneath), Etoile owes
more than a little to Argento’s Suspiria and Opera with a
screenplay by Franco Ferrini (The Card Player, Sleepless, The Stendhal
Syndrome). Included as a special bonus at the end of the film is
the elusive trailer! We are pleased to present this rare film to
you uncut, widescreen and in English with Japanese subtitles.

EVIL SENSES
Also Known As
SENSI
Directed by Gabriele Lavia in 1986
Starring Gabriele Lavia, Monica Guerritore, Gioia Scola and
Mimsy Farmer
Lavia portrays a man with a lot of secrets and a lot of past
chasing close behind him. He makes his living by ending the
lives of others; he is a professional killer. The ‘organization’
that employs him has expressed through their actions, very clearly
I might add, that they would like to see Lavia dead. He goes
on the run and hides out at his girlfriend’s high profile
brothel. During his stay there he meets, and becomes increasingly
obsessed with, a part-time whore named Victoria who has some
secrets of her own! This is an erotic and intense giallo with
lots of nudity, some splattery murders and an exceptionally
moody score by Fabio Frizzi! Dardano Sacchetti was among the
four writers who helped to create Evil Senses! Forget those
fullscreen prints because now you can enjoy this fine thriller
the way it was intended… widescreen! In English language
with Japanese subtitles.
